What are examples of dycot plants?

User Avatar

Anonymous

∙ 13y ago
Updated: 9/22/2023

A dicot plant is any plant that has two juvenile leaves (cotyledons) as a seedling. Dicot plants do not have parallel veins in the leaves. Examples of dicot plants include: roses, beans, peas, fig tree, poplar, oak, pumpkin.
